São João da Boa Vista weather in December

In December, São João da Boa Vista sees average daytime highs of 28°C and overnight lows near 19°C, with 245 mm of rain across 23.4 wet days and about 13.3 hours of daylight. It is the 4th-warmest and 2nd-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 28°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 12% of the time in December, and the air most often feels muggy.

Daylight stretches from about 13 h 12 min at the start of December to 13 h 18 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, December is São João da Boa Vista's 11th-clearest and 7th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see São João da Boa Vista's year-round climate.

Temperature in December

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 28°C through the month.

A typical December day in São João da Boa Vista reaches about 28°C in the afternoon and slips back to 19°C overnight — a 9°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 24°C and 31°C. Set against its neighbours, December runs on par with November and on par with January.

Chance of precipitation in December

Any precipitation

São João da Boa Vista gets around 245 mm of rain over 23.4 wet days in December. The line is the day-by-day chance of measurable precipitation.

Day to day, the chance of measurable rain averages around 75% and peaks near 79% on the wettest days. The odds climb toward the end of the month.

Sunrise & sunset in December

DaylightNight

Daylight runs from about 13 h 12 min at the start of December to 13 h 18 min by month's end. The lit band spans sunrise to sunset each day.

Days grow by about 6 minutes over December. Sunrise moves from 6:20 AM to 6:31 AM, and sunset from 7:34 PM to 7:50 PM.

UV index in São João da Boa Vista in December

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V in December peaks around 14 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in São João da Boa Vista peaks around January 21 at about 15 (extreme)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near July 10 at about 6 (high).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— every month of the year.

Location & terrain

Where is São João da Boa Vista?

São João da Boa Vista sits at 22.0°S, 46.8°W, 774 m above sea level, in Brazil. The nearest listed city is Vargem Grande do Sul, 18 km away.

Topography around São João da Boa Vista

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of São João da Boa Vista.

Within 3 km, the terrain around São João da Boa Vista has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 119 m around an average of 766 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,001 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,260 m.

The land around São João da Boa Vista is covered by artificial surfaces (40%), grassland (27%) and trees (24%) within 3 km, trees (37%), grassland (33%) and cropland (26%) within 16 km, and trees (36%), grassland (32%) and cropland (29%) within 80 km.
